Pickert and Hoelting

Kathryn Ann Pickert and Clifford Joseph Hoelting were married Oct. 13, 2007. The Rev. Tom Dolezal performed the ceremony at Holy Trinity Catholic Church in Lenexa.
The bride is the daughter of Steve and Ann Pickert of Lenexa. A graduate of Emporia State University, she is employed by Designs by Kate - Sola Salons.
The groom is the son of Mark and Tamara Hoelting. A graduate of Pittsburg State University, he is employed as a firefighter and carpenter.
Matron of honor was Allison Hamlin, a friend of the bride. Bridesmaids were Jennifer Pendleton, Lauren Pickert and Kelly Lorigan.
Best man was Clayton Hoelting, brother of the groom. Groomsmen were Nick Hoelting, Michael Hoelting and Jeremy Gribbin.
Readers were Bruce Pendleton, Erin Gribbin and Emily Mayfield.
Flower girls were Charlotte Pickert and Avery Hamlin. Albert Hoelting was ring bearer.
A reception at the Lake Quivira Country Club followed the ceremony.
After a honeymoon in Maui, Hawaii, the couple are at home in Shawnee.
